On 27 June 2017 a cyberattack involving the NotPetya malware was launched against Ukrainian systems.
The NotPetya malware presented itself as ransomware but was actually designed to cause irreversible damage to infected computers.
The primary target of the attack was Ukrainian critical infrastructure.
The initial infection vector was a compromised update mechanism for a widely used tax accounting software package.

The attack disrupted banking operations throughout Ukraine.
Radiation monitoring systems at the Chernobyl nuclear site were affected.
Transportation networks experienced service interruptions.
Various government functions were impaired as a result of the infection.
The malware subsequently spread beyond Ukraine, impacting multinational corporations worldwide.
The incident caused financial losses estimated in the billions of dollars.

Ukrainian authorities and international cybersecurity firms attributed the attack to Russian military‑linked actors.
This attribution was based on observed patterns of prior cyber aggression attributed to those groups.
The Russian government denied any involvement in the operation.
The event is commonly referenced as the 2017 Ukraine ransomware attacks.
